Description
Tsurugi Tatewaki hails from Atlantia, Legendia's largest nation, but was stolen as an infant amidst political riots and civil unrest triggered by the emperor's death. Raised unknowingly of his royal lineage by an elderly couple in Pacifice's rural reaches, his early life revolved around skateboarding and dreams of turning pro. This ordinary existence shattered when Bringer, the protective droid who spirited him to safety years before, awakened during an attack by Atlantian forces. Bringer revealed Tsurugi's identity as Atlantia's second prince, younger brother to the current ruler Yaiba, disclosing his mother's disappearance and his destiny as the Red Sword Eye of Light wielder.
Initially unfamiliar with the Battle Spirits card game, Tsurugi received instruction from Bringer during his first clash with Atlantia, displaying a natural aptitude and swiftly mastering its mechanics. His deck featured signature cards like The ShineDragon Shining-Dragon and The ShiningSacredSword Shining-Sword, later augmented by powerful spirits including The ShiningSunDragonEmperor Shining-Dragon-Ark. Journeying to Atlantia to find his mother and confront the perceived tyranny of Yaiba and Atlantia's authoritarian expansions, he united the other Sword Eyes of Light: Sora (Blue), Kizakura (Yellow), Hagakure (Green), Haqua (White), and Suou (Purple), forging alliances amid political strife and divine forces.
A pivotal transformation occurred when Tsurugi surrendered his Red Sword Eye of Light to Yaiba during a critical duel, losing it temporarily. This coincided with Bringer's capture and reprogramming. Facing diminished power, Tsurugi accepted the red Sword Brave of Darkness from Vargas, becoming the first dual-wielder of both Light and Darkness Sword Eyes. This shift allowed him to command dark-aligned spirits like The DarkDragon Dark-Tyrannosaura and The DarknessDemonSword Dark-Blade while retaining his light connection. His motivations evolved beyond familial reunion upon learning Yaiba's true objective: gathering the twelve Sword Braves to summon the Sword of Judgment and wage war against Legendia's creator god, reframing Yaiba's actions as well-intentioned extremism.
Tsurugi's development centered on reconciling his dual heritage and challenging divine authority. Discovering Garudos, Atlantia's regent, had manipulated events—murdering Tsurugi's father and framing his mother—prompted an alliance with Yaiba against this greater foe. Their collaboration culminated in a final battle where Garudos merged with Legendia's god, threatening global annihilation. Tsurugi harnessed his combined light and dark powers, epitomized by summoning The DragonShineDeity Shining-Dragon-Overray, supporting Yaiba in wielding the Sword of Judgment to permanently destroy the god. This act liberated humanity from divine control, exposed Garudos's machinations, and fulfilled Tsurugi's journey from sheltered youth to a decisive force reshaping Legendia's destiny.
Throughout, Tsurugi maintained an optimistic, empathetic outlook. His relationships, especially his protective bond with Bringer—defended even at personal cost—and his conflicted connection with Yaiba, underscored themes of loyalty and familial reconciliation. His ability to unite adversaries against common threats reflected his growth into a leader transcending the light-dark binary, ultimately redefining the Sword Eyes' role in Legendia's future.
